20. Combine the two by removing an OH from glucose and an H from fructose. How is this process similar to joining amino acids to make a dipeptide?

Answer:

both use dehydration synthesis.

Explanation:

Dehydration synthesis is the removal of an OH and H  in order to join the two molecules.
